Who Is Shaquille O'Neal? A Brief Biography
Shaquille Rashaun O'Neal, born on March 6, 1972, in Newark, New Jersey, U.S., is an American former professional basketball player. He is widely considered one of the greatest basketball players and centers of all time, which is pretty amazing, really. His journey began in New Jersey, but his path soon took him to other places, shaping the person he would become.
After finishing up at Cole High School in San Antonio, Texas, he decided to enroll at Louisiana State University. This period was a really important time for him, as it was where he honed the skills that would make him a standout player. His time in college set him up for a career that would make him a household name, and that's a big deal, you know.
He's commonly known as Shaq, a nickname that has stuck with him throughout his career and beyond. His presence, both on and off the court, has always been something truly special. The Rise of a Dominant Center on the Court
Shaquille O'Neal's professional basketball career started with the Orlando Magic. In his very first season, his rookie year, he showed everyone just what he was capable of doing. He finished in the top 10 for scoring, for rebounding, for blocks, and for shooting percentage, which is a very impressive start for anyone, really. This early success gave a clear sign of the incredible player he was going to become, and it was quite a sight to see.
He quickly established himself as the dominant center of his era, a force unlike almost any other player. His sheer size, combined with his skill and power, made him incredibly difficult for opposing teams to handle. He was a player who could change the whole flow of a game just by being on the court, which is that kind of impact that few players ever have.
Later in his career, O'Neal played for several teams, and he helped the Los Angeles Lakers achieve great success. His time with the Lakers is particularly remembered by many basketball fans for the championships they won. His ability to lead a team and perform at the highest levels consistently made him a true legend of the game, and people still talk about those teams today, you know.

Shaq's Post-Playing Career and Continued Influence
Even after stepping away from professional basketball, Shaquille O'Neal has remained a very prominent figure. He transitioned into a new role as a sports analyst, sharing his insights and opinions on the game he knows so well. This role keeps him connected to basketball and allows him to continue influencing the sport, which is rather cool, actually. He's a familiar face on sports broadcasts, and his commentary is often quite entertaining.
Beyond his work as an analyst, Shaq has also ventured into the world of podcasts. His show, "The Big Podcast with Shaq," is a weekly program where he talks about a wide variety of topics. He hosts this show with sportscaster Adam Lefkoe, and they cover everything from sports news to personal life experiences. This podcast gives listeners a chance to hear from Shaq in a more relaxed and personal setting, which is that kind of access fans really enjoy.
